## Break-Glass Access — Payfern Checkout

Integration tests in the Payfern settlement suite flake under load; do not gate break-glass on green CI. If the ledger reconciler stalls and on-call cannot unlock via Vaultling, use the emergency path. Rotate immediately after use and file an incident note. The passphrase for the emergency unlock is below.

unlock words, bawef-kahap: sorax-sorir-quenys-aldok

# Service Accounts: String Extraction

The `extract-i18n` script pulls translatable strings from all Bramblewick repos and pushes them to the Glossa service. It runs under the `i18n-extractor` service account. Do not run it under your personal account; Glossa rate-limits individual users aggressively. The account has write access to the staging catalog only. Set the token in your shell before invoking the script. The current staging token is below.

API key for kahap-kafog: zpat15_6qzxZ7YR8aDwjmp

## Deploying the thumbnail queue

Hey, new folks — Thumbmill is the service that chews through uploaded images and spits out thumbnails. Deploys go through the Lanternby pipeline: merge to main, wait for the canary to go green, then promote. Workers drain gracefully, so don't panic if a deploy takes ten minutes. Once the new pods are up, they boot with the following configuration values.

config for hahig-yaweg:
pelix:
  pin: 0965
  tenant: tamion
  seal: seal_0ef74e9c
  metrics_host: metrics.pelix.lumiclabs.local
  standby_team: fraiel
  escalation: rusir-lamox
  nonce: eae88a

/*
 * Support team: this block configures the client for QuillCache,
 * our incremental static rebuild service. When a content editor
 * saves a page, only affected routes are re-rendered, so a full
 * rebuild is never needed for routine fixes. If rebuilds stall,
 * verify this client initialized cleanly before escalating to the
 * platform crew. The client authenticates against the internal
 * rebuild API using the key that follows.
 */

app token of kagap-tafog = vxb7-1L6kA2y